Installation Guide
Tools Needed:
- Hex wrenches (included)
- Screwdrivers (flat and Phillips)
- Pliers
- Leveling card or paper
- Wire cutters
Step-by-Step Installation
- Unbox and Inspect: Carefully remove all components from packaging and verify all parts are included and undamaged.
- Assemble Frame: Connect the aluminum extrusion frame using the provided screws and brackets according to the assembly diagram.
- Install Gantry System: Mount the X-axis gantry onto the vertical supports, ensuring smooth movement and proper alignment.
- Install Print Bed: Attach the heated bed to the Y-axis carriage, ensuring it is secure and level.
- Install Extruder Assembly: Mount the direct drive extruder and hotend assembly to the X-axis gantry.
- Connect Electronics: Route and connect all cables to the main control board, following the color-coded connectors.
- Level the Bed: Use the manual leveling knobs and auto-leveling sensor to achieve perfect first layer adhesion.
- Test Run: Perform initial calibration, test movements, and run a test print to verify proper operation.
Specifications
| Model Series | Ender-3 V3 |
| Type | FDM 3D Printer |
| Build Volume | 220 x 220 x 250 mm |
| Layer Resolution | 0.1 - 0.4 mm |
| Noise Level | ≤ 50 dB |
| Control Type | Touch Screen with Rotary Encoder |
| Print Speed | Up to 250 mm/s |
| Hotend Temperature | Up to 260°C |
| Bed Temperature | Up to 100°C |
| Power Requirements | 110-240V, 50-60Hz, 350W |
| Dimensions (HxWxD) | 475 x 470 x 620 mm |
| Weight | 8.5 kg |
| Filament Diameter | 1.75 mm |

Key Features
Direct Drive Extruder
The integrated direct drive extruder provides precise filament control, enabling better printing of flexible materials and reducing stringing.
Auto Leveling
CR-Touch auto leveling sensor automatically measures bed flatness and compensates for any unevenness, ensuring perfect first layers every time.
Sprite Extruder Pro
All-metal hotend with dual-gear extrusion system provides consistent flow and enables printing with various filament types including PLA, PETG, and TPU.
Silent Mainboard
TMC2209 stepper drivers provide ultra-quiet operation while maintaining precise motor control and smooth movement.
Rapid Heating
High-power heated bed reaches printing temperature in just 2-3 minutes, significantly reducing wait times before printing.
Filament Runout Sensor
Detects when filament runs out and pauses the print, allowing you to reload and resume printing without losing progress.
Printing Technology Explained
FDM Technology
Fused Deposition Modeling melts and extrudes thermoplastic filament layer by layer to create 3D objects
Precision Motion
Dual Z-axis lead screws and linear rails ensure stable and accurate movement throughout the print volume
Thermal Management
Optimized cooling system with dual 4010 fans provides proper cooling for overhangs and bridges
Bed Adhesion
PEI magnetic spring steel build plate offers excellent adhesion when hot and easy removal when cool
Connectivity
Supports USB, TF card, and optional Wi-Fi connectivity for flexible file transfer options
Software Compatibility
Works with popular slicers including Creality Slicer, Cura, and PrusaSlicer for optimal results
Troubleshooting
| Problem | Possible Cause | Solution |
|---|---|---|
| Printer won't start | Power issue, loose connections | Check power supply, ensure all cables are securely connected |
| Poor first layer adhesion | Bed not level, incorrect nozzle height | Re-level bed, adjust Z-offset, clean build plate |
| Extrusion issues | Clogged nozzle, incorrect temperature | Clean nozzle, check temperature settings, ensure filament loading |
| Layer shifting | Loose belts, mechanical obstruction | Tighten belts, check for obstructions, reduce print speed |
| Stringing/oozing | Retraction settings, temperature too high | Adjust retraction settings, lower printing temperature |
| Warping | Bed temperature, cooling, adhesion | Increase bed temperature, use enclosure, apply adhesive |
Error Codes
- E1: Hotend temperature error - Check thermistor and heating cartridge
- E2: Bed temperature error - Check bed thermistor and heater
- E3: Thermal runaway - Check cooling and temperature sensors
- E4: Filament runout - Reload filament or disable sensor
- E5: Auto leveling error - Check CR-Touch sensor and wiring
- E6: Motor stall - Check for obstructions and motor connections
